I am both a voice teacher and a voice coach. A voice teacher teaches you the technical aspects of how to sing: how to breathe, how to support your voice, how to get pleasing tone and good resonance, etc. A voice coach helps you interpret your song, make cover songs your own, and improve your performance. I tend to incorporate both into lessons depending on your needs, interests and goals.
